- import pygtk; pygtk.require("2.0")
- import gnomeprint
- import gtk.gdk
- import struct
-
-
- NUMBER_OF_PIXELS=256
-
- def my_print_image_from_pixbuf(gpc, pixbuf):
- raw_image = pixbuf.get_pixels()
- has_alpha = pixbuf.get_has_alpha()
- rowstride = pixbuf.get_rowstride()
- height = pixbuf.get_height()
- width = pixbuf.get_width()
-
- if has_alpha:
- gpc.rgbaimage(raw_image, width, height, rowstride)
- else:
- gpc.rgbimage(raw_image, width, height, rowstride)
-
-
- def my_print_image_from_disk(gpc):
- # Load the image into a pixbuf
- pixbuf = gtk.gdk.pixbuf_new_from_file("sample-image.png")
- # Save the graphic context, scale, print the image and restore
- gpc.gsave()
- gpc.scale(144, 144)
- my_print_image_from_pixbuf(gpc, pixbuf)
- gpc.grestore()
-
-
- def my_print_image_from_memory(gpc):
- pixels = NUMBER_OF_PIXELS;
-
- # Create the image in memory
- color_image = []
- for y in xrange(pixels):
- for x in xrange(pixels):
- color_image.append(struct.pack("BBB",
- (x + y) >> 1,
- (x + (pixels - 1 - y)) >> 1,
- ((pixels - 1 - x) + y) >> 1))
- # All images in postscript are printed on a 1 x 1 square, since we
- # want an image which has a size of 2" by 2" inches, we have to scale
- # the CTM (Current Transformation Matrix). Save the graphic state and
- # restore it after we are done so that our scaling does not affect the
- # drawing calls that follow.
- gpc.gsave()
- gpc.scale(144, 144)
- gpc.rgbimage("".join(color_image), pixels, pixels, pixels * 3)
- gpc.grestore()
-
-
- def my_draw(gpc):
- gpc.beginpage("1")
-
- gpc.translate(200, 100)
- my_print_image_from_memory(gpc)
-
- gpc.translate(0, 150)
- my_print_image_from_disk(gpc)
-
- gpc.showpage()
-
-
- def my_print():
- job = gnomeprint.Job(gnomeprint.config_default())
- gpc = job.get_context()
-
- my_draw(gpc)
-
- job.close()
- job.print_()
-
-
- my_print()
- print "Done..."
